
A Denver man has been charged with multiple felony counts after an incident in which he is accused of injuring three police officers.
Leroy Delphie, 25, faces assault charges of vehicular assault, menacing and child abuse, among other charges, according to the Denver District Attorney’s Office.
The incident happened Saturday near West 13th Avenue and Perry Street, according to a news release from the DA’s office.
Prosecutors say Delphie, attempting to flee a domestic-violence scene, tried to ram officers with his car and then fought with police as he was being taken into custody.
Delphie is being held at the Denver County Jail in lieu of $100,000 bail.
He is scheduled to appear in court Friday.
